   Special thanks to AMSAT-NA (AMSAT.ORG) for the following Keplerian   
   data.   
      
   Decode 2-line elsets with the following key:   
   1 AAAAAU 00  0  0 BBBBB.BBBBBBBB  .CCCCCCCC  00000-0  00000-0 0  DDDZ   
   2 AAAAA EEE.EEEE FFF.FFFF GGGGGGG HHH.HHHH III.IIII JJ.JJJJJJJJKKKKKZ   
   KEY: A-CATALOGNUM B-EPOCHTIME C-DECAY D-ELSETNUM E-INCLINATION F-RAAN   
   G-ECCENTRICITY H-ARGPERIGEE I-MNANOM J-MNMOTION K-ORBITNUM Z-CHECKSUM

   Keplerian bulletins are transmitted twice weekly from W1AW.  The   
   next scheduled transmission of these data will be Tuesday, September   
   27, 2011, at 2230z on Baudot and BPSK31.
